Frequently asked questions
Do Malaysia citizens need a visa for Serbia?
A full visa applied for online. Processing typically takes a few business days. Permitted stay is 90 days.
How long can Malaysia citizens stay in Serbia?
Malaysia passport holders can typically stay in Serbia for 90 days under the standard entry rules. Longer stays require a separate long-term visa.
What kind of visa do Malaysia citizens need for Serbia?
Malaysia citizens need an eVisa (Electronic Visa) to enter Serbia. A full visa applied for online. Processing typically takes a few business days.
Are there any special conditions for Malaysia travelers to Serbia?
90 days within any 180-day period. Transfers allowed. Valid Schengen, UK, USA, Switzerland or EEA Member State Visa holder may enter Serbia without Serbian tourist visa for a maximum stay of 90 days within any 180-day period,provided visa remains valid for the entire length of stay.
How do Malaysia citizens apply for an eVisa for Serbia?
Apply online through the official Serbia eVisa portal. Typical requirements include a passport scan, passport-sized photo, travel itinerary, and proof of accommodation. Processing usually takes 3-15 business days, so apply well before your trip.
Can Malaysia citizens visit Serbia for business?
For short business visits like meetings or conferences, Malaysia citizens typically enter Serbia under the same rules as tourists. For paid work, long assignments, or activities beyond what a tourist visa allows, a dedicated business or work visa is required. Confirm specifics with the Serbia embassy or consulate.
